After several days snow was falling in BiH’s capital Sarajevo, sunshine woke up residents of Sarajevo on Monday morning.
According to the Federal Hydrometeorological Institute, the snow cover is some 25 centimeters in Sarajevo.
BiH’s Federal Institute for Hydrometeorology (FHMZ) forecasts fog and low clouds with morning air temperatures varying from minus 8 to minus 4 degrees Celsius, adding that mostly cloudy weather can be expected until Thursday. Rain in the major part of the country is expected on Thursday, with snow on mountains. Morning temperatures will be from minus 5 to 0, and highest daily up to 5 degrees Celsius.
